From: <au...@us...> - 2011-06-25 19:48:05
|
Revision: 9057 http://supertuxkart.svn.sourceforge.net/supertuxkart/?rev=9057&view=rev Author: auria Date: 2011-06-25 19:47:59 +0000 (Sat, 25 Jun 2011) Log Message: ----------- Hopefully fixed regression in B3D exporter Modified Paths: -------------- media/trunk/blender_25/B3DExport.py Modified: media/trunk/blender_25/B3DExport.py =================================================================== --- media/trunk/blender_25/B3DExport.py 2011-06-25 19:35:38 UTC (rev 9056) +++ media/trunk/blender_25/B3DExport.py 2011-06-25 19:47:59 UTC (rev 9057) @@ -1411,10 +1411,15 @@ temp_buf += write_string(bone_stack[ibone][2].name) #Node Name position = matrix.to_translation() - temp_buf += write_float(position[0]) #Position X - temp_buf += write_float(position[2]) #Position Y - temp_buf += write_float(position[1]) #Position Z - + if not b3d_parameters.get("local-space"): + temp_buf += write_float(-position[0]) #Position X + temp_buf += write_float(position[2]) #Position Y + temp_buf += write_float(position[1]) #Position Z + else: + temp_buf += write_float(position[0]) #Position X + temp_buf += write_float(position[2]) #Position Y + temp_buf += write_float(position[1]) #Position Z + scale = matrix.to_scale() temp_buf += write_float(scale[0]) #Scale X temp_buf += write_float(scale[2]) #Scale Y This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|